Accessible Shower Construction in Sarasota, FL
Accessible shower construction services focus on creating safe, functional, and comfortable bathing spaces for individuals with mobility challenges or special needs. These projects typically involve installing walk-in or curbless showers, grab bars, non-slip flooring, and seating options to improve safety and independence. Property owners often seek these modifications to accommodate aging in place, assist individuals with disabilities, or enhance overall bathroom accessibility, ensuring a more inclusive environment for all users.
Before requesting accessible shower construction, homeowners usually want to understand the scope of modifications, the materials used, and how the new design will integrate with existing bathroom features. It’s important to consider the space available, any necessary plumbing adjustments, and the specific accessibility features desired. Clear communication about project goals and functional needs can help ensure the final design meets safety standards and personal preferences effectively.

Accessible Shower Construction Questions
What types of accessible showers are available? Options include roll-in showers, walk-in showers with low thresholds, and shower stalls with safety features to improve accessibility and safety.
Can accessible shower construction be customized for specific needs? Yes, designs can be tailored to accommodate mobility devices, grab bars, seating, and other safety accessories.
What materials are typically used for accessible shower construction? Durable, slip-resistant tiles, waterproof panels, and corrosion-resistant fixtures are common choices for longevity and safety.
Is accessible shower construction suitable for existing bathrooms? Yes, modifications can often be made to retrofit accessible features into existing shower spaces for improved accessibility.
